International students get taste of Canada at Wycliffe

It was an exciting two days for many international students, teachers, mushers and sled dogs on Monday, Feb. 25 and Tuesday, Feb. 26.

Students from the Rocky Mountain International Student Program travelled from Invermere and Kimberley along with GOT Adventure and Calamity Creek Outfitters to the Wycliffe Exhibition Grounds for a great Canadian cultural and recreational experience. Over 50 students tried dog-sledding and learned to make bannock.
